Two new papers explore theoretical underpinnings of score-based generative models

Two new arXiv papers explore score-based generative models from different theoretical angles. The first paper introduces Score Anisotropy Directions (SADs) to analyze network architecture's influence on model biases and predict generalization ability. The second paper develops a hyperfinite framework using nonstandard analysis to unify discrete grid dynamics, reverse-time diffusion, and score matching in generative modeling. AI
